Titans select Isaiah Wilson with No. 29 overall pick in 2020 NFL Draft

With the No. 29 overall pick in the first round of the 2020 NFL Draft, the Tennessee Titans have selected Georgia offensive tackle, Isaiah Wilson.

There was some thought that the Titans would trade out of this spot, however that turned out not to be the case and instead the Titans have taken their right tackle of the future.

Earlier in the day, MMQB’s Albert Breer reported he was hearing that the Titans could actually move up to draft Wilson, but Tennessee was able to stand pat, save draft capital and still get their guy.

Clearly the Titans wanted to address the future at right tackle in this draft after Jack Conklin departed in free agency. Wilson was one of the best options for the Titans to do that in this spot.

For the time being, Dennis Kelly, who was re-signed to a three-year deal this offseason, is projected to be the starter, which should give Wilson at least one year to develop. For now, he’ll likely serve as a depth piece for Tennessee during the 2020 campaign.

If no trades happen moving forward, the Titans have one pick in rounds two, three and five, and then three more in the seventh.
